... ORDERING INFORMATION TYPE NUMBER NAME TDA9853H QFP44 plastic quad flat package; 44 leads (lead length 2.35 mm); body 14 2000 Dec 11 GENERAL DESCRIPTION The TDA9853H is a bipolar-integrated BTSC stereo decoder and audio processor for application in TV sets, VCRs and multimedia PCs. ...

... I Integrated filters The filter functions necessary for stereo demodulation are 2 C-bus provided on-chip using transconductor circuits. The filter frequencies are controlled by the filter reference circuit via the external resistor R4. 7 Product specification TDA9853H 33 FDO 32 BPU ...

... The mute function can be activated independently with the last step of volume control at the left or right output. By setting the general mute bit GMU the audio outputs OUTL and OUTR are muted.
